GOAT of The Week: Joe Girardi



Ok I get it, Jorge Posada has had a miserable season. From being benched for whining about his spot in the order, to batting in the low .200's, and most recently to losing his playing time to stud prospect Jesus Montero. But would it have been so bad to let Posada throw the shin pads on one last time and catch Mariano's record breaking 602nd save. I mean come on Joe your facing a minor league squad in the Twins, up 2 runs, with the most dominant closer in history on the mound. Mariano woulndn't have blown that save if Chuck Knoblach was behind the dish. Posada has caught more of Mariano saves than any other Yankee catcher by light years. Every great original Torre Yankee seems to have had their moment, Pettite winning the 09 WS, Jeter's 3000th hit, MO breaking the saves record, Posada missing the post season roster? Shame on you Girardi for not letting Georgie share some of the spotlight, would have been a great moment to see Posada embrace MO at the mound after the record breaker.
